Sure _ I don't argue with that.jfm wrote: []Both freetype and freetype2 have headers that answer to the name <freetype/freetype.h>, and they are, of course, totally incompatible. Which one of the two is chosen depends on your good or bad luck.Rather _ it exposes errors in the ordering of the flags : -I/sw/include should always come last.
Sometimes it is very hard to influence this order. In particular inside configure scripts, as it was the case in this thread, it is not easy to see from which sequence of *-config --cflags or similar commands they construct their compiler command line.
